Description

Punctodera is a genus of parasitic nematodes within the family Heteroderidae (order Tylenchida). These microscopic soil-dwelling organisms are significant plant pests known for their ability to form cysts, which protect their eggs from environmental stressors for extended periods, making them persistent threats in agricultural environments.

These nematodes primarily target specific families, particularly cereals and legumes. Upon detecting root exudates from a suitable host plant, larvae emerge from the soil cysts and penetrate the host's roots. This invasion interferes with the plant’s nutrient uptake, causing physiological stress that manifests throughout the entire plant structure.

The life cycle involves the formation of durable cysts from the bodies of mature females. These cysts serve as dormant vessels for larvae, allowing the population to survive even in the absence of a host crop for several seasons. This adaptation makes the rotation of non-host crops a challenging, though necessary, strategy for managing population density in infested fields.

In terms of damage, plants infested with Punctodera exhibit reduced vigor, stunted growth, yellowing (chlorosis), and wilting, especially under water stress. The roots often show abnormal swelling or damage to root hairs, which directly translates into significant yield losses in grain production and decreased overall farm output due to the compromised root architecture.

Effective management requires an integrated pest management (IPM) approach. Key strategies include long-term crop rotation to exhaust the soil-borne cyst bank, rigorous cleaning of farm equipment to prevent moving infested soil to clean areas, and the use of bio-fumigant cover crops. Early detection through soil sampling is crucial to avoid severe economic thresholds in susceptible fields.
